using System;
using System.Collections.Generic;
using System.Linq;
using System.Text;
using System.Threading.Tasks;
using System.Windows;
using System.Windows.Controls;
using System.Windows.Input;
using WindowsInput;
using WindowsInput.Native;
namespace On_Screen_Keyboard
{
public class ButtonClickHandler
{
private InputSimulator inputSimulator = new InputSimulator();
private KeyboardButtonData buttonData;
public ButtonClickHandler(KeyboardButtonData buttonData)
{
this.buttonData = buttonData;
}
public ButtonClickHandler() { }
public void NonToggableButton_Click(object sender, RoutedEventArgs e)
{
inputSimulator.Keyboard.KeyPress(DataFetcher.GetKeyCodeByName(buttonData.keyCode));
if (Keyboard.IsKeyDown(Key.LeftShift))
{
Button leftShiftButton = DataFetcher.GetControlByName("Btn_LSHIFT") as Button;
leftShiftButton.RaiseEvent(new RoutedEventArgs(Button.ClickEvent));
}
}
public void ToggableButton_Click(object sender, RoutedEventArgs e)
{
Button btn = (Button)sender;
if (e != null)
{
buttonData.isToggled = !buttonData.isToggled;
}
VirtualKeyCode keyCode = DataFetcher.GetKeyCodeByName(buttonData.keyCode);
if (buttonData.isToggled)
{
btn.Background = DataFetcher.GetBrushByName("ToggleKeyboardButtonColor");
inputSimulator.Keyboard.KeyDown(keyCode);
}
else
{
btn.Background = DataFetcher.GetBrushByName("KeyboardButtonColor");
inputSimulator.Keyboard.KeyUp(keyCode);
}
if (btn.Name.Equals("Btn_LSHIFT") && e != null)
ToggableButton_Click(sender, null);
if (btn.Name.Equals("Btn_RSHIFT") && e != null)
ToggableButton_Click(sender, null);
if (btn.Name.Equals("Btn_LCTRL") && e != null)
ToggableButton_Click(sender, null);
if (btn.Name.Equals("Btn_RCTRL") && e != null)
ToggableButton_Click(sender, null);
if (btn.Name.Equals("Btn_FNCT"))
ToggleRow1Visibility(buttonData.isToggled);
ButtonDataManager.SetButtonContent(ButtonDataManager.GetCurrentButtonMode());
}
public void SimulateToggableButtonPress(string buttonName)
{
Button button = DataFetcher.GetControlByName(buttonName) as Button;
}
private void ToggleRow1Visibility(bool isFnctToggled)
{
Visibility visibilityNumbers = Visibility.Visible;
Visibility visibilityFunctionKeys = Visibility.Collapsed;
if (isFnctToggled)
{
visibilityNumbers = Visibility.Collapsed;
visibilityFunctionKeys = Visibility.Visible;
}
UIElementCollection row1Buttons = OnScreenKeyboard.userControl.row1.Children;
for (int i = 2; i < 14; i++)
{
row1Buttons[i].Visibility = visibilityNumbers;
row1Buttons[i + 12].Visibility = visibilityFunctionKeys;
}
}
public void Btn_Enter_Click(object sender, RoutedEventArgs e)
{
inputSimulator.Keyboard.KeyPress(VirtualKeyCode.RETURN);
}
public void Btn_Exit_Click(object sender, RoutedEventArgs e)
{
InputSimulator inputSimulator = new InputSimulator();
foreach (KeyboardButtonData b in ButtonGenerator.buttonData)
{
if (b.isToggable)
{
VirtualKeyCode keyCode = DataFetcher.GetKeyCodeByName(b.keyCode);
inputSimulator.Keyboard.KeyUp(keyCode);
}
}
Environment.Exit(0);
}
}
}
